Creating a Reading Nook
A reading nook can be an inviting functional zone in an open floor plan, providing a space for relaxation and escapism. Corner shelves can support this concept by storing books and magazines while offering a cozy setting with comfortable seating. Positioning a chair or a small sofa alongside the corner shelves creates an inviting atmosphere. This setup not only enhances the nook’s functionality but also enriches the overall aesthetic of the living space.

Defining the Dining Area
In open floor designs, defining the dining area can be a challenge. Corner shelves can play a pivotal role in enhancing this transition. By positioning a corner shelf near the dining table, you can create a designated space for tableware, serving dishes, and decor, effectively delineating the dining experience from other functions. This visual separation not only helps in organizing dining essentials but also adds an elegant touch to your dining area.
Functional Home Office Setup
With many people working from home, a functional home office is essential. Corner shelves can help create an efficient workspace by providing storage for office supplies and documents. By situating your desk near these shelves, you can keep vital items within easy reach while keeping the area tidy. This smart utilization of corner space helps distinguish your work zone from the rest of your living area, allowing for better focus and productivity.

Using Lighting to Enhance Corner Shelves
Lighting plays a crucial role in showcasing corner shelves, particularly in open floor plans. By integrating accent lighting, such as wall-mounted fixtures or LED strips, you can create a focal point that draws the eye. Proper illumination highlights the items on your shelves and elevates their aesthetic appeal. Moreover, effective lighting enhances the functionality of these zones, making it easier to locate and utilize stored items.
